Celebrating Rockwood Music Hall’s 15-Year Anniversary!

After an accidental decade hiatus, NYC’s seminole punky funky nerd-jazz trio HEERNT is back with alot to celebrate.  Known for their irreverent interpretation of America’s art form, Mark Guiliana, YEAH BOiii COLE, and Jason Rigby will reignite their influential fire on February 8th at Rockwood Music Hall.

Since HEERNT’s last showing, members have been in popular bands like David Bowie’s BLACKSTAR, Semi Precious Weapons, DNCE, and Mark Guiliana’s own BEAT MUSIC & Jazz Quartet.  However, HEERNT’s return is a celebration hinged in the absolute present where fun, freedom, and the unexpected lead the way.

Mark Guiliana

Hailed by The New York Times as “a drummer around whom a cult of admiration has formed,” Mark Guiliana brings the same adventurous spirit, eclectic palette and gift for spontaneous invention to a staggering range of styles. Equally virtuosic playing acoustic jazz, boundary-stretching electronic music, or next-level rock, he’s become a key collaborator with such original sonic thinkers as Brad Mehldau, Meshell Ndegeocello, Donny McCaslin, Matisyahu, and the late, great David Bowie.

Guiliana’s forward-leaping BEAT MUSIC is more than a band – it’s a community. Over the last decade the drummer has gathered around him a family of like-minded artists who share a passion for the limitless possibilities of electronic music combined with an in-the-moment creativity rooted in jazz improvisation.
